Process for producing electronic grade diethyl carbonate

This invention relates to the field of fine chemical technology, specifically disclosing a production process for electronic-grade diethyl carbonate. The method includes the following steps: ethylene carbonate and anhydrous ethanol undergo a transesterification reaction in a microwave reactor catalyzed by a composite catalyst; the reaction solution is then subjected to phase separation treatment, followed by a continuous separation process coupling atmospheric and vacuum distillation to obtain an intermediate; further purification is achieved by molecular sieve adsorption to remove metal impurities and moisture, combined with precision filtration using a polytetrafluoroethylene membrane. The composite catalyst significantly improves the transesterification reaction efficiency and product selectivity. This process, through the synergistic effect of reaction process enhancement and multi-stage purification technology, achieves highly efficient removal of moisture, metal impurities, and nanoscale particles from the reaction system. The resulting electronic-grade diethyl carbonate meets the stringent requirements of high-end electronic chemicals such as lithium battery electrolytes, and possesses technical advantages such as short reaction cycle, thorough impurity removal, and high product purity.

Continuous beam bridge different span loading load test method

The present application relates to the technical field of bridge quality detection, especially to a continuous beam bridge different span loading load test method, comprising the following steps: determining a control section on the continuous beam bridge; measuring the axle load and the wheelbase of the test vehicle; calculating and analyzing the interval area of the calculated bending moment change effect function with the moving vehicle; analyzing and calculating the interval area of the measured bending moment change effect function with the moving vehicle; comparing the ratio of the interval area of the calculated bending moment change effect function with the moving vehicle and the interval area of the measured bending moment change effect function with the moving vehicle through the calibration coefficient to determine whether the bearing capacity requirement is met. The continuous beam bridge different span loading load test method can effectively reduce the arrangement of measuring points and the need for test vehicles, and quickly and accurately judge the bearing capacity state of the bridge by calculating the bending moment change effect function with the moving vehicle and the measured bending moment change effect function with the moving vehicle.

A sequencing technique for post-library enrichment of mutations

PendingCN122256491AHigh efficiency featuresEfficient enrichment abilityMicrobiological testing/measurementGenomic cloneBioinformatics
This invention discloses a sequencing technique for enriching mutations after library construction. The co-priming amplification (Co-PCR) technique of this invention couples a mutation probe to a short P5 / P7 primer. This short primer has a low melting temperature (Tm) and cannot hybridize and amplify on its own at the reaction temperature. Only when the mutation probe hybridizes to the mutation site can it assist the coupled short P5 / P7 primer in hybridizing to the adjacent P5 / P7 sequence at the end of the pre-library, initiating amplification. Therefore, this Co-PCR technique not only amplifies a specific mutation in a specified gene but also amplifies from both ends of the original pre-library, replicating the complete sequence information of the pre-library, including sequencing adapters, indexes, and sequencing primers. The amplified products can be directly sequenced after purification. By optimizing the co-primers, Co-PCR enrichment amplification of five sites in the pre-library was achieved, resulting in nearly 100-fold enrichment.
